Robert Parker, America’s foremost wine critic, writes: “Pomerol produces some of the most expensive, exhilarating and glamorous wines in the world.” Château Chantalouette is the second wine of Château de Sales and both have been owned by same family since 1464. Chantalouette is known for being a good value Pomerol, and the special project of Pomerol’s leading light, Christian Moueix. He brought in Gilles Rey (who also supervises at Mouton Rothschild) to mastermind the vineyards and Jean Claude Berrouet as consultant in the cellar. The wines of Chantalouette are supple and full bodied, good for early drinking, but will cellar well too. 18 months en barriques lends extra complexity, while a light filtration preserves its rich texture.
